I'm pleased to offer for sale this extraordinary antique copper pot with the following fine features:
- Handmade by an expert copper artisan circa early 1900s
- Measures 7.5" wide at top rim x 9.25" tall x 5.5" wide at base
- Two rings of rivets around the perimeter of the belly
- Gorgeous loop handle
- Structurally sound and in excellent antique cosmetic condition, with no significant or noteworthy imperfections
